Why this course?

An Executive Certificate in Advocacy for Criminal Justice Reform is increasingly significant for mentors in today's UK market. The rising prison population and persistent inequalities within the justice system highlight a crucial need for effective advocacy. According to government statistics, reoffending rates remain stubbornly high, with approximately 44% of adults reconvicted within one year of release (source: Ministry of Justice). This underscores the vital role mentors play in supporting rehabilitation and reducing recidivism. This certificate equips mentors with advanced skills in policy engagement, strategic communication, and impactful campaigning—essential tools for driving meaningful change within the criminal justice system. The program allows them to navigate the complex landscape of UK legislation and engage effectively with policymakers and stakeholders. The growing awareness of systemic bias and the push for restorative justice creates a surge in demand for skilled mentors, capable of delivering evidence-based advocacy and promoting positive outcomes for individuals involved in the criminal justice system.
